What fits

GrowthBookstrong · 88

GrowthBook's primary purpose is A/B experimentation and feature-flag driven tests, so it serves as a central place to create, run and record experiments; teams commonly use it to view experiment results and manage experiments over time.

Best for: Consultants or teams that want an experimentation-first platform to run and record tests across projects and clients.

PostHogstrong · 86

PostHog is built to run experiments and product analytics in one place, so it can record experiment lifecycle, capture results alongside behavioral metrics, and centralize data across multiple projects or clients.

Best for: Growth consultants who want experiments and analytics together so results are stored with the underlying user behavior data.

Caveat: An account is required before you can use it.

ConvertCROstrong · 80

ConvertCRO's core offering is running A/B tests and analyzing results for agencies and startups, so it directly covers logging experiments, viewing their status and reviewing final analysis—making it suitable as a centralized experiment repository for multiple clients.

Best for: Agencies and consultants who run A/B tests for clients and need an experiments-and-results workflow in one product.

Caveat: An account is required before you can use it.
